How much does the average router cost?

802.11g and 802.11n are the prevalent wireless technologies, though most routers still support older standards. Wireless-G (802.11g) broadband routers typically cost less than the newer and faster Wireless-N (802.11g) ones. These 802.11g routers range from $40 to $60.

Likewise, how much does a good router cost?

An entry-level AC1750 802.11ac router will cost anywhere from $60 to $100, but if you want an AC2400 router with MU-MIMO streaming capabilities, expect the price to land in the $100 to $200 range.

Besides, how much does a router cost per month?

A. It generally costs $5 to $10 per month to lease a router from the cable company, and those we recommend in our Ratings range from $85 to $240. Simple math reveals that if you buy a router, it will quickly pay for itself in monthly savings on your bill.

How long should a router last?

Generally, we recommend you upgrade to a new router every three to four years. That accounts for how often people typically upgrade devices like smartphones (every two years) and computers (every three to four years).

What is the difference between a router and a modem?

The difference between a modem and a router is that a modem connects to the internet, while a router connects devices to Wi-Fi. It's easy to get the two devices mixed up if your internet service provider (ISP) rents both to you as part of an internet package.

What speed router do I need?

Internet speed, which is typically measured in megabits per second (Mbps), will dictate your router's bare minimum speed. For example: if your Internet's top speed is 100 Mbps, you'll need a router that can handle at least 100 Mbps.

Should I buy a router or rent one?

The case for buying You need a modem for your internet to work. If you want Wi-Fi, you'll need a router, too. Internet providers typically charge $10 to $15 a month to lease an all-in-one modem and router. But you can purchase your own modem and router, separately or in a combo unit, for less than the cost of renting.

What is the difference between WiFi and Internet?

Wi-Fi lets you connect one device to another without the cables. You still get the network, but not the physical connections. That's a wireless local network—and it's separate from the Internet. To get to the Internet, you need to connect that router to an Internet source, such as a broadband modem.

Can I have 2 routers?

Yes, it is possible to use two (or even more than two) routers on the same home network. The benefits of a two-router network include: Improved wireless reach (signal range): Adding a second wireless router to an existing Wi-Fi network can greatly extend its reach to accommodate far away devices.
